#6f7c70 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6f7c70 is composed of 43.5% red, 48.6%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.7%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 124.6 degrees, a saturation of 5.5% and a lightness of 46.1%. #6f7c70 color hex could be obtained by blending #def8e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#6f7c70 color description : Dark grayish lime green.

#6f7c70 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6f7c70 has RGB values of R:111, G:124,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 7306352.
